In this episode of Everyday Health Stories, we explore a groundbreaking development in Alzheimer’s research—DDL-9-20, a promising molecule showing potential to restore cognitive function by enhancing gamma oscillations in the brain. Dr. Kota Reddy breaks down the science of brain waves, their role in memory and cognition, and how disruptions contribute to Alzheimer’s progression. Listeners will learn about the innovative studies conducted on Alzheimer’s models, the implications for early-stage treatment, and the potential for this discovery to revolutionize care not only for Alzheimer’s but also for other neurological and psychiatric conditions.
